mention `-devel` packages

It seems like there are people trying dwl who aren't as familiar with
how their distros do development, so let's give them a pointer in the
right direction.

If you wish to build against a Git version of wlroots, check out the [wlroots-next branch](https://github.com/djpohly/dwl/tree/wlroots-next). +dwl has only two dependencies: wlroots and wayland-protocols. Simply install these (and their `-devel` versions if your distro has separate development packages) and run `make`. If you wish to build against a Git version of wlroots, check out the [wlroots-next branch](https://github.com/djpohly/dwl/tree/wlroots-next). To enable XWayland, you should also install xorg-xwayland and uncomment its flag in `config.mk`.
